About Duo Wang
Duo Wang is a scholar working on Atmospheric Science, Geophysics, Paleontology, Geochemistry and Petrology and Anthropology, having authored 16 papers that have together received 359 indexed citations. Recurring topics across this work include Geology and Paleoclimatology Research (9 papers), Geological and Geochemical Analysis (6 papers), earthquake and tectonic studies (4 papers), Archaeology and ancient environmental studies (2 papers), Tree-ring climate responses (2 papers), Pleistocene-Era Hominins and Archaeology (2 papers), Geochemistry and Elemental Analysis (2 papers) and Radioactive element chemistry and processing (2 papers). The work is most often cited by research in Earth-Surface Processes (103 citations), Atmospheric Science (237 citations), Management, Monitoring, Policy and Law (87 citations), Paleontology (43 citations) and Geophysics (61 citations). Duo Wang has collaborated with scholars based in China, France and Luxembourg. Frequent co-authors include Xulong Wang, Yougui Song, Ning Wang, Shugang Kang, Jinhua Du, Haoyuan Hong, Yingying Tian, Qing Zhou, Chong Xu and Jibao Dong. Their work appears in journals such as Geochronometria, Journal of Asian Earth Sciences, Paleoceanography and Paleoclimatology, Ore Geology Reviews and Journal of Geochemical Exploration.
